Trade reports on Monday suggested that Gregory Nava had been signed to direct Mel Gibson in the Warner Bros. production of Cherles Dickens' A Tale of Two Cities. This may not now be the case. Gibbson is apparently less than pleased at the studio for selecting Nava without first consulting him. The New York Post yesterday carried a follow-up story suggesting that Gibson only agreed to star in the film when Chinese director Chen Kaige had been lined up to direct. Apparently Gibson and Nava don't get along. What's the betting it's the director rather than star who's replaced?
